How Heat Damages Concrete
Thermal Expansion and Cracking
Concrete expands when heated and contracts when cooled. On a 100°F Katy afternoon, a concrete driveway can expand by a surprisingly significant amount — especially on long, uninterrupted stretches. Without properly placed expansion joints to absorb this movement, the concrete develops internal stress that eventually causes cracking. These heat-related cracks often appear as diagonal or random cracks across the middle of a slab, not along existing control joints.
What to look for: New cracks that weren't there in spring, especially diagonal cracks that don't follow your existing joint pattern.
Surface Spalling and Scaling
When concrete is exposed to extreme surface heat — especially dark-colored concrete or concrete that was finished too smooth — the top layer can expand at a different rate than the rest of the slab. This differential expansion causes the surface to flake off in a process called spalling or scaling. You'll notice rough, pitted patches where the smooth surface has peeled away, exposing the aggregate underneath.
This is particularly common on concrete that was poured during hot weather without proper curing, or on older slabs where the sealer has worn off.
UV Degradation of Sealers and Finishes
If you have stamped, stained, or decorative concrete, the sealer protecting the finish takes a beating from UV radiation during Texas summers. As the sealer breaks down, colors fade, the surface becomes chalky, and moisture can penetrate into the concrete — leading to further damage during our heavy summer thunderstorms.
Most acrylic sealers need to be reapplied every 2–3 years in the Houston area, but intense sun exposure on south- and west-facing surfaces may require more frequent maintenance.
Expansion Joint Deterioration
The flexible caulk or filler in your expansion joints softens and becomes gooey in extreme heat, then hardens and cracks as temperatures drop at night. Over the course of a Texas summer, this daily cycle breaks down joint sealant faster than in milder climates. Failed expansion joints let water in during rainstorms, which accelerates subbase erosion and settling.
The Houston-Specific Factor: Heat + Humidity + Clay Soil
What makes concrete damage in the Katy area uniquely challenging is the combination of extreme heat, high humidity, and expansive clay soil. Here's how they work together:
- Hot, dry spells cause clay soil to shrink, creating voids under your concrete slab. The slab loses support and cracks under its own weight or vehicle traffic.
- Sudden heavy rains (common in Houston summers) cause the clay to swell rapidly, pushing up against the concrete with enormous force. This can heave sections of your driveway or patio out of level.
- High humidity slows the evaporation of surface moisture, which can affect curing for new concrete and promote mold or mildew growth on existing surfaces.
This cycle of shrinking and swelling happens repeatedly throughout a Katy summer, putting more stress on concrete than the heat alone.
What You Can Do to Protect Your Concrete
1. Seal Your Concrete Before Peak Summer
A quality penetrating or acrylic sealer is the single most effective protection against heat damage. The sealer reflects UV radiation, reduces surface temperature, prevents moisture infiltration, and slows color fading on decorative concrete. If it's been more than 2 years since your last sealing, now is the time.
2. Water Your Concrete (Yes, Really)
During extended dry spells with temperatures above 95°F, lightly spraying your driveway or patio with a garden hose in the early morning or evening can help moderate surface temperature and reduce the severity of thermal expansion. This is especially helpful for new concrete (less than 28 days old) that's still curing.
3. Keep Expansion Joints in Good Condition
Inspect your expansion joints at the start of summer. If the sealant is cracked, missing, or pulling away from the concrete edges, reseal them with a flexible polyurethane caulk. This is a simple DIY project that prevents water infiltration and reduces the risk of slab movement.
4. Address Cracks Promptly
Small cracks widen quickly in summer heat as the concrete expands. A hairline crack in May can become a 1/4-inch problem by August. Filling cracks early with a flexible sealant prevents water from entering during summer storms and keeps the crack from growing.
5. Avoid Dark Sealers on South-Facing Surfaces
Dark-colored sealers absorb more heat and can push surface temperatures even higher. For driveways and patios with significant sun exposure, choose a lighter-colored or natural-finish sealer that reflects rather than absorbs heat.
When to Call a Professional
If you're seeing any of the following, it's worth getting a professional assessment before the damage worsens through the rest of summer:
- Cracks wider than 1/4 inch or growing cracks
- Uneven sections where one side of a crack is higher
- Large areas of spalling or surface flaking
- Pooling water on your driveway or patio after rain
- Expansion joints that have completely failed
A professional can determine whether the damage is cosmetic or structural and recommend the most cost-effective repair — whether that's crack filling, slab leveling, resurfacing, or full replacement.
